P0440 on 1996-2004 Nissan Pathfinder: EVAP System Malfunction Causes and Fixes
For a 1996-2004 Nissan Pathfinder, the P0440 code is most often caused by a loose or faulty gas cap, or a cracked/corroded EVAP canister or vent control valve located under the rear of the vehicle. Start by checking the gas cap, then inspect the EVAP components under the rear of the vehicle for rust and cracks, which is a very common failure point for this specific R50 platform.
- P0440 indicates a general malfunction in the EVAP system, not a specific leak size.
- Always start your diagnosis by checking that the gas cap is tight and its seal is in good condition. Use an OEM cap for replacement.
- On the 1996-2004 Pathfinder, the most likely culprits after the gas cap are the EVAP canister and vent control valve located under the rear of the vehicle.
- A visual inspection may reveal cracks in the canister or rust on the valve. For hard-to-find leaks, a smoke test is the best diagnostic tool.
- The vehicle is safe to drive with this code, but it will not pass an emissions test until the leak is fixed.
What's Unique About the 1996-2004 Nissan Pathfinder
On the R50 generation Pathfinder (and its platform-mate, the Infiniti QX4), a primary point of failure is the EVAP canister and the associated vent control valve. These components are located under the rear of the vehicle, just behind the driver's side rear wheel, where they are exposed to road salt, moisture, and debris. Over time, the metal mounting bracket and bolts for the canister rust severely, often breaking upon removal. The plastic canister itself is notorious for developing hairline cracks, especially around the screw holes where the vent valve mounts, leading to leaks that trigger the P0440 code. While a loose gas cap is always the first suspect for any EVAP code, these specific component failures are extremely well-documented by owners of this Pathfinder generation.

- Check Engine Light is on.
- A faint smell of fuel, especially around the rear of the vehicle or after refueling.
- The vehicle will automatically fail a state emissions inspection.
- Hearing a whoosh of pressure releasing when opening the gas cap can sometimes be a sign of a malfunctioning vent valve, although a lack of this sound doesn't rule out a problem.

Most Likely Causes
- Loose, Worn, or Incorrect Gas Cap 🔴 High Probability This is the most common cause for any EVAP code on any vehicle. The cap's seal can degrade over time or may not be tightened correctly after refueling. It is highly recommended to use a genuine OEM Nissan cap, as many owners report that aftermarket caps fail to seal properly and continue to cause codes.
How to confirm: Ensure the gas cap is tightened until it clicks multiple times. Inspect the rubber O-ring on the cap for cracks, stiffness, or damage. Also, check the fuel filler neck for rust or debris that could prevent a proper seal. Lightly sanding rust and applying a thin layer of grease can help, but a severely pitted neck may need replacement.
Typical fix: Tighten or replace the gas cap. Using a genuine OEM Nissan cap is strongly advised.
Est. part cost: $20-$40 - Cracked EVAP Charcoal Canister 🟡 Medium Probability The canister is located under the rear of the vehicle, where it is exposed to road debris and moisture. Owners have reported finding hairline cracks, particularly around the mounting points for the vent control valve, which are sufficient to cause a leak. This is a very common failure on the R50 Pathfinder.
How to confirm: Visually inspect the entire charcoal canister for any cracks, especially around screw holes and seams. A smoke test is the most effective way to confirm a leak from the canister body.
Typical fix: The charcoal canister must be replaced. This often involves dealing with three heavily rusted 10mm mounting bolts that are likely to break, requiring drilling or replacement of the mounting bracket. 🎬 Watch: Step-by-step guide to replacing the charcoal canister and bracket. Soaking the bolts in penetrating fluid beforehand is highly recommended.
Est. part cost: $350-$500 - Faulty EVAP Canister Vent Control Valve 🟡 Medium Probability Like the canister, this valve is mounted in an exposed location under the vehicle, making it susceptible to rust, corrosion, and dirt ingress. The solenoid can fail, get stuck open, or get clogged with charcoal debris from a deteriorating canister.
How to confirm: The valve can be tested by applying 12V power to see if the solenoid clicks; it is normally open and should close when energized. You can also try to blow through it; air should pass freely when de-energized and stop when 12V is applied. A smoke test will show smoke exiting the valve if it is stuck open.
Typical fix: Replace the EVAP canister vent control valve. It is often replaced along with the canister if both are heavily corroded. The part may have been updated by Nissan to a new design, indicating a known issue with the original.
Est. part cost: $60-$150 - Cracked or Disconnected EVAP Hoses ⚪ Low Probability Over two decades, the rubber and plastic hoses that make up the EVAP system can become brittle, dry-rotted, and crack, creating a leak. This can happen anywhere from the tank to the canister or from the canister to the engine bay.
How to confirm: Visually inspect all accessible EVAP lines running from the fuel tank to the canister and up to the engine bay. A smoke test is the definitive method for finding small hose leaks.
Typical fix: Replace the damaged section of hose.
Est. part cost: $10-$50
Rare But Worth Checking
- Faulty EVAP Canister Purge Volume Control Solenoid Valve: This valve is located in the engine bay and controls the flow of vapors from the canister to the engine. It is less likely to fail than the rear-mounted components but can get stuck or clogged with charcoal particles from a failed canister.
- Leaking Fuel Filler Neck: Rust and corrosion can perforate the metal tube that leads from the gas cap to the fuel tank, creating a significant leak. This is more common in areas with heavy road salt usage and can be confirmed with a smoke test.
- Faulty Fuel Tank Pressure Sensor: The sensor that monitors pressure within the EVAP system can fail and send incorrect data to the ECM, falsely triggering the code. Its location can vary, but it's often part of the fuel pump assembly.
- Deteriorated Charcoal from Canister Clogging Lines: If the charcoal canister fails internally, bits of charcoal can travel through the EVAP lines, clogging the purge valve or vent valve, causing them to malfunction. If you replace a canister, it's wise to blow out the lines with compressed air to clear any debris.
Diagnosis Steps
- Retrieve the trouble code with an OBD-II scanner to confirm P0440 is present.
- Inspect the gas cap. Remove it, check the seal for cracks or stiffness, and reinstall it, ensuring it clicks at least once. Clear the code and drive for a few days to see if it returns. Consider replacing with an OEM cap as a cheap first step.
- If the code returns, perform a thorough visual inspection of the EVAP canister, vent control valve, and all connected hoses under the rear of the vehicle (behind the driver's side rear wheel). Look for obvious cracks in the plastic canister, heavy rust on the bracket and valve, or loose connections.
- Inspect the fuel filler neck for heavy rust or pitting that could compromise the gas cap seal.
- If no visual faults are found, the most effective next step is to perform a smoke test. This involves introducing low-pressure smoke into the EVAP system (usually via a service port or by adapting a hose) and looking for where the smoke escapes. 🎬 See how to perform a DIY smoke test for leaks. This will pinpoint the exact location of the leak, whether it's a cracked canister, bad hose, or faulty valve.
- Test the vent control valve and purge control valve solenoids. This can be done with a capable scan tool that can command them to open and close, or by manually applying 12V power and listening for a click and testing airflow.

Related Codes That Often Appear With This One
- P1448: On some models, this code for the EVAP Canister Vent Control Valve can appear alongside P0440, pointing directly to a failure in that component. If both codes are present, the service manual advises diagnosing P1448 first.
Technical Service Bulletins (TSBs) & Recalls
- NTB00-085: An older TSB that addresses P0440 on 1997-2000 Pathfinders. It outlines a diagnostic procedure and mentions potential failures of the EVAP vent control valve, purge volume control valve, and pressure sensor, confirming these have been known issues for a long time.
- NTB17-082b / NTB17-082E: While this TSB is for newer models and code P0456 (very small leak), it highlights a known Nissan issue with the O-ring on the EVAP vent control valve failing, which is relevant context for diagnosing EVAP leaks on older models as well.
Platform-Specific Known Issues
- Owners have documented finding hairline cracks in the plastic body of the EVAP canister, particularly on 2001 models, which directly causes the P0440 code.
- The three 10mm mounting bolts for the EVAP canister are prone to severe rust, often breaking during removal and requiring replacement or drilling. A common DIY solution involves breaking them and using new hardware like wing nuts for easier future service.
- The Infiniti QX4, a badge-engineered version of the Pathfinder, suffers from the exact same EVAP system failures, including the cracked canister and rusted components.
Mechanic-Grade Diagnostic Values
- EVAP Canister Vent Control Valve Solenoid Resistance — expected: 20 - 30 Ohms. Failure: A reading outside of this range indicates a damaged solenoid winding.
- EVAP Canister Vent Control Valve Functional Test — expected: Valve is normally open. When 12V is applied, the solenoid should click and the valve should close, preventing air from passing through.. Failure: No click when power is applied, or air still passes through when the valve should be closed.
Scan Tool Commands That Help
- Nissan CONSULT-II (or equivalent bidirectional scanner): EVAP System Test / Vent Valve Control — This function allows a technician to command the EVAP vent valve and purge valve to open or close without manually applying voltage. It is used to verify solenoid and circuit function from the ECM and to seal the system for a smoke or pressure test.

- EVAP Canister Vent Control Valve Connector — At the EVAP canister assembly, located under the vehicle behind the driver's side rear wheel.. This is the primary electrical connection for the vent valve. Due to its exposed location, this connector and its wiring are highly susceptible to corrosion, moisture intrusion, and physical damage, which can cause an open or shorted circuit, leading to codes like P0440 or P1448.

"I Checked Everything" — The Actual Cause
- A common scenario for the R50 Pathfinder is for a smoke test to show no leaks, yet the P0440 code persists. This often points to an intermittent or functional failure of the EVAP Canister Vent Control Valve. The valve's seal may hold pressure during a static smoke test but fail to operate correctly under the specific vacuum/pressure conditions of the ECM's self-test. The solenoid may also be mechanically sticky, passing a simple 12V click test but failing to close completely or quickly enough during the real-world test cycle. In these cases, replacing the vent valve is the solution despite a 'clean' smoke test.

Model Year Variations Within This Range
- 1996-2000 (VG33E) vs 2001-2004 (VQ35DE): The engines are fundamentally different (SOHC vs DOHC), which affects the entire engine management system. While the general P0440 cause (rear-mounted canister/valve failure) is common to both, part numbers for all EVAP components, including the canister, purge valve, and vent valve, are different. For example, the VQ35DE uses a different purge valve solenoid (P/N 14933-0Z80A) than the VG33E. Swapping parts between these engine types is not possible.

Used vs. New Parts: Buying Guide for This Vehicle
When a used part is the smart pick: For this specific repair, sourcing a used EVAP canister *mounting bracket* from a dry, rust-free climate (e.g., Arizona, California) is a very smart choice. The original brackets are prone to severe rust-through, and a clean used bracket is often better than trying to salvage a rusted original. A used canister assembly can be considered if it comes from a low-mileage vehicle in a rust-free area and can be visually inspected for cracks.
Donor-vehicle mileage cap: roughly under 100000 miles for the part to have meaningful remaining life.
What to inspect on the donor part:
- For a canister bracket: Zero to minimal surface rust. Bolts should be clean and threads intact.
- For a canister assembly: No visible cracks in the plastic body, especially around hose ports and mounting points.
- Hose nipples should be intact and not brittle.
- The donor vehicle should be from a salt-free region.
- Shake the canister; there should be no sound of loose charcoal pellets inside.
OEM-only on this vehicle (don't cheap out):
- Gas Cap: Strongly recommended to use a genuine Nissan OEM gas cap. Many forum users and mechanics report that aftermarket caps fail to seal correctly on this platform, leading to a persistent P0440 code.
Aftermarket brands forum-validated for this vehicle:
- Dorman: Dorman offers direct replacements for both the EVAP canister (e.g., 911-480) and the vent control valve (e.g., 911-503, 911-511). These are widely used and generally considered a reliable, cost-effective alternative to OEM.
- Bosch/Hitachi: These are often OEM suppliers, and their branded vent control valves are considered high-quality replacements.
Brands owners have reported issues with on this vehicle:
- No-name/unbranded 'white box' parts from online marketplaces. For critical sealing components like the vent valve and gas cap, sticking to a reputable brand or OEM is crucial to avoid repeat repairs.
